Career Highlights
James Giannantonio is an accomplished and solution-oriented Program Manager with over 12 years of experience in the energy and environmental sustainability industries. His expertise lies in helping organizations organize, design, and implement their energy conservation measures, environmental, social, and governance programs, and sustainable development goals to achieve their climate targets. James graduated from the University of Colorado – Boulder with a bachelor’s degree in Economics with a minor in American History in 2007. In addition, he received his master’s degree from Harvard University in Sustainability and Environmental Management in 2010. James holds certifications as a Project Management Professional (PMP), GRI Certified Sustainability Professional, a Certified ScrumMaster (CSM), LEED AP Building Design and Construction (BD+C) and LEED AP Operations and Maintenance (O+M).
